前言:本文為 Nir 與 Krishna Nandakumar 共同撰寫,Vernon Johnson、David Phelps、Carlos Diaz-Pedron、Tomer Ben-David 和 Jad Esber ?對撰寫本文提供了大量幫助。
對整個區塊鏈行業而言,EVM 可能比以太坊區塊鏈本身更重要。
實際上,大家所熟知的以太坊只是以太坊區塊鏈的一種實現。另一方面,以太坊虛擬機 (EVM) 以太坊虛擬機是基于區塊鏈的開源軟件,允許開發者創建去中心化的應用。它是全球虛擬計算機,記錄以太坊網絡存儲和達成共識的每個智能合約的狀態。Solidity 是它的編程語言。
EVM是第一個為開發者提供智能合約功能的軟件,并且已經成長為一個蓬勃發展的生態系統,其極具價值的開發者網絡效應超越了以太坊區塊鏈本身。事實上,一些使用 EVM 的知名區塊鏈有自己的代幣經濟和共識機制,完全獨立于 ETH 代幣和 ETH 挖礦。其他 EVM 鏈上的創新、基礎設施和用戶增長能夠被以太坊區塊鏈無縫地使用,反之亦然。
無需許可協議的網絡效應
網絡效應是一種現象,用戶或參與者的增加可以提高商品或服務的價值,有時是指數級地提高。例如,就互聯網對你的價值而言,每個人都在使用互聯網要比只有少數人/組織使用互聯網更使其具有價值。社交網絡是另一個常見的例子。
開源軟件和生態系統受益于類似的網絡效應:開發者在開源軟件的基礎上開發或集成的越多,它對每個人來說就越有價值。但這還不是 OSS (開源軟件) 能夠從中受益的全部。如果網絡之上的大部分基礎設施和應用也是開源的,那么網絡效應將成倍增加。
由Infinity Swap推出的Bitfinity EVM已部署至IC主網:4月17日消息,由IC生態DEX InfinitySwap推出的Bitfinity EVM已上線Internet Computer(IC)主網。Bitfinity EVM將使得IC成為EVM兼容鏈,開發者可以在其上部署Solidity合約。[2023/4/17 14:09:03]
這就是 EVM 網絡效應如此強大的原因:每個用戶都能夠以無須許可的方式進入,每一行代碼都是公開編寫的,不管它是用于哪個網絡,這提高了所有 EVM 鏈的價值。與其他方案相比,這還提高了 EVM 的防御能力。
EVM 兼容性
如果某個協議的智能合約可以在 EVM 上執行,那么該協議就是與 EVM 兼容的。實際上,這意味著該協議的合約必須要么用 Solidity 編寫,要么能夠將其合約代碼編譯成可以在 EVM 上運行的字節碼。
zkSync 是一個旨在降低交易成本和提高速度的零知識協議,該協議支持 solidity 智能合約,在大多數情況下無需改變。另外,StarkNet - 另一個 roll-up,有一種名為 Cairo 的語言,它目前不兼容 EVM,但團隊正在努力構建編譯器,以便它可以在 EVM 上執行,并且已經構建了另一個方向(EVM -> StarkNet)的轉譯器。EVM 兼容/原生區塊鏈和 Layer 2 的其他示例包括Ethereum Classic、Polygon、BNB Chain、Optimism、Arbitrum、Gnosis Chain、Avalanche 和 Celo。您可以在 Chain List 上查看其他 EVM 兼容鏈。
NULS正式上線EVM Layer 2兼容網絡ENULS:2月15日消息,NULS宣布由其社區發起的EVM兼容網絡ENULS于今日上線。ENULS使用NULS作為主鏈資產,依托跨鏈生態Nerve Network完成鏈上資產與多鏈之間的交互。低成本、低門檻,以及全方位的社區、技術、資金等資源扶持將有助于EVM生態項目在ENULS網絡快速部署。
據悉,目前Mathwallet、Nabox、ONTO、Coinhub等錢包生態,NerveBridge、CUBISWAP、Wormhole 3、SwapBox、Bridge Oracle等項目已開始在ENULS主網部署。[2023/2/15 12:08:36]
以 zkSync 為例,zkSync 是一種旨在降低交易成本和提高交易速度的零知識協議。該協議支持 Solidity?智能合約,在大多數情況下無需更改。另一方面,StarkNet (另一個 ZK-Rollup 網絡) 有一種叫做 Cairo 的本地語言。該網絡目前不兼容 EVM,但該團隊正在構建編譯器,以便它可以在 EVM 上執行,并且已經構建了 EVM -> StarkNet 的轉譯器。其他兼容 EVM 的區塊鏈和 L2 網絡的例子包括 Ethereum Classic、Polygon、BSC、Optimism、Arbitrum、Gnosis Chain、Avalanche 和 Celo。你可以在 Chain List 上查看其他 EVM 兼容鏈:
Hashflow發起投票以選擇將支持的首個非EVM網絡:4月30日消息,去中心化交易平臺Hashflow在Snapshot上發起投票,在Solana、Cosmos、Stacks中選擇將支持的首個非EVM網絡。[2022/4/30 2:41:59]
https://chainlist.org/
為什么可組合性很重要?
EVM 可以被看作是一個在短時間內攬獲了數十億美元資本投入的「新一代」JavaScript。它具有先發優勢,所有用于推進 EVM 的新解決方案的資金和資源都可以無需許可地使用和擴展。因此,在 EVM 上構建新的公鏈或側鏈并不需要從零開始。
值得注意的是,有些人認為 JavaScript 是一種糟糕的編程語言,但取代它(Dart)的嘗試都失敗了,只有將它作為轉譯器(Typescript)的改進才成功。其網絡效應如此強大,以至于無論該語言的質量如何,任何對可組合性的破壞都使得試圖替換它的嘗試變得不可行。EVM 可能也是如此。
對于建設者和運營者來說,可組合性意味著他們可以利用以下一項或多項:
豐富的元數據、身份系統和社交圖譜:跨 EVM 鏈的地址相同,這意味著任何新項目或鏈都可以利用與用戶/地址關聯的元數據來解決冷啟動問題、內容來源、添加 sybil-resistence、為每個用戶建立社交/興趣圖,在更便宜的鏈上空投等。
Terra社區新提案提議建立4pool曲線池,以擴大UST在以太坊和EVM中的使用:4月2日消息,據官方消息,Terraform Labs成員ezaan向社區提出新提案,建議引入穩定幣流動性的新黃金標準4pool,以擴大穩定幣的流動性。根據提案,4pool是由UST、FRAX、USDC、USDT組成的新曲線池,Terra和Frax Finance將通過Curve將穩定幣流動性集中在每個主要鏈上的4個池中。4pool最初計劃在 Fantom、Arbitrum和以太坊主網上進行測試。該提案旨在使UST在以太坊和其他EVM鏈上得到廣泛使用,4pool質押將成為穩定幣收益的新黃金標準。[2022/4/2 13:59:47]
蓬勃發展的開發者生態系統:以太坊用戶問答網站 Ethereum Stack Exchange 等活躍的平臺上的社區支持。許多頂級智能合約區塊鏈開發者生態系統都在使用 EVM。
Web3 構建者的工具:一些工具包括 Gnosis Safe、Snapshot、WalletConnect(以及大多數受支持的錢包)、Zerion、Metamask 和 Etherscan。還有許多開源工具包,例如 OpenZeppelin、Hardhat 和 Foundry。
互操作性:使用快照策略的跨鏈治理,穩定幣和基礎代幣(ETH,MATIC 等)的跨層交易,相同的地址系統等。
可選擇性:在一條鏈或實例上進行構建的開發者可以順利遷移到更好的鏈或啟動他們自己的鏈。這對于那些對相對較新的區塊鏈充滿信心的開發者來說是一個巨大的優勢。
Hedera推出兼容EVM的智能合約2.0服務:Hedera宣布推出其智能合約2.0服務,據悉,智能合約2.0使用Solidity語言開發并與EVM兼容,Hedera的智能合約服務將與Hedera Token服務(HTS)集成。[2022/2/5 9:33:02]
推文來源:https://twitter.com/TrustlessState/status/1511127294093320193
采用 EVM 的案例
除了在以太坊本身上構建之外,傳統企業已經抓住了在 EVM 上構建的優勢。例如,摩根大通在他們自己的名為 Quorum 的以太坊分叉上構建了他們的企業區塊鏈。TikTok 在以太坊 NFT 二層擴容方案 ImmutableX 上推出了 NFT。100 Thieves 在運行 EVM 的以太坊側鏈 Polygon 上發布了他們的第一個 NFT 空投。
其他區塊鏈也在嘗試與以太坊互操作,并在自己的鏈上構建 EVM 實現。其中就包括 Solana (Neon)、NEAR (Aurora) 和 Cosmos (Evmos)。
EVM 網絡效應的證據
以太坊擁有迄今為止所有區塊鏈中最大的開發者生態系統。根據 Electric Capital 的 2021 年開發者報告,Polygon 和 BSC(也是 EVM 鏈)分別排在第 6 位和第 7 位。事實上,前 20 大區塊鏈生態系統中至少有 8 個正在運行 EVM。
許多鏈已經在自己的鏈上構建了與 EVM 兼容的實現(例如 Solana 和 Cosmos),但沒有人在以太坊上建立或呼吁建立與其他鏈的合約兼容( 如 Move 或 Cosmos SDK )。
看看在以太坊上構建的頂級項目,它們遷移到非 EVM 鏈上的時間比 EVM 鏈長幾倍。例如,Celo(與 EVM 兼容的 L1 鏈)在最初幾天/幾周內受益于多功能區塊瀏覽器 Etherscan、數百萬人使用的錢包 Metamask 以及強大且經過良好審核的多簽名解決方案(Gnosis Safe)主網。像 Solana 或 Cardano 這樣的鏈,可能多年來都沒有值得信賴的多重簽名解決方案。
一些最大的 EVM 區塊鏈不斷地實時應用以太坊的學習成果。例如, Polygon(與 EVM 兼容的 L1)在實施了與以太坊的 EIP-1559 幾乎相同的提議后,已經在銷毀 MATIC。獲勝的 EVM 區塊鏈將繼續利用這一策略。
L2 EVM 可組合性的潛在挑戰
一些二層網絡當下試圖在傳達一種觀點,即他們可能很快會在某個時候打破與 EVM 的等價性,以嘗試一些僅在 L2 上有意義或需要很長時間才能讓以太坊 L1 集成的功能。從某種意義上說,我們可能會進入這樣一個世界:L2 EVM 的實現略有不同,并成為 EVM 新功能的測試場地。這可能會在以后的某個時間點打破 1-1 代碼的可部署性。
話雖如此,只要各層之間的狀態保持可組合性,L2 顛覆 EVM 等價價值的可能性微乎其微,通常在鏈間橋接數據時,將執行屬性保持在最低限度。而且只要在另一端可以寫一個適配器,并且狀態格式在兩個鏈之間是合理的,微小的執行差異可能不會成為障礙。
非 EVM 鏈
這對競爭鏈和生態系統意味著什么?他們將需要大量預算,并且必須找到為 EVM 受眾提供服務的方法。如果非 EVM 項目能快速有效地發展,生態系統模式就能發揮作用。Solana 是有競爭力的挑戰者之一,不過盡管其花費了大量資金來追趕,應用仍然略顯匱乏。
當然,還有很多事情是 EVM 無法做到的,并且會有一些應用程序只能在 EVM 之外長期使用,并且也會為其他 VM 帶來價值。值得注意的是,一些獨特的項目已經開始選擇與 EVM 不同的解決方案,例如,Stepn 就在 Solana 上。這可能是 EVM 不是贏家通吃的證據,外面會有很多應用。值得一提的是,對于 JS 也是如此,但每年無法用 JS 在瀏覽器中構建的應用程序的數量都在下降。
跨鏈和平行鏈
Cosmos、Polkadot 和其他區塊鏈采用可組合性優先的方法,贏得了有能力的構建者和用戶的青睞。雖然比 EVM 生態系統落后多年,但 Cosmos SDK 享有非常相似的網絡效應,但大多數可組合性是異步的,這意味著它在多個步驟中發生了各種驗證。到目前為止,Cosmos 沒有跨鏈賬戶的相同地址,盡管這很快就會改變。CosmWasm 非常新,生態系統缺少重要的機制,例如針對 DeFi 的強大的預言機解決方案。例如,JunoSwap(Juno 鏈上的 AMM)遲了幾個月才推出,而且代碼混亂,不完整。
像 Celestia 這樣的解決方案似乎考慮了這些網絡效應,允許以太坊和其他 EVM 鏈充當結算層。這將保留 EVM 的可組合性,但具有更多的可選性和可擴展的安全性。這種方法可能是未來幾年圍繞 L1 區塊鏈的討論主題。
結論
開發者和 L1 競爭對手應該認真考慮目前在 EVM 上構建的巨大優勢。在大多數情況下,我預計現有的 EVM 鏈或 L2 足以滿足大多數需求,盡管它們可能需要 EVM 未構建的特定功能。EVM 比其競爭性生態系統領先數年,這將繼續增加采用率和網絡效應。然而,ETH 支持者需要提前做好應對這樣一種可能性的準備,即基于 EVM 的其他區塊鏈可能不一定會觸發對 ETH 需求,但卻占去了以太坊的大部分市場份額。
Tags:以太坊區塊鏈SOLETH以太坊最新價格行情昭區塊鏈運用的技術中不包括哪一項Solyard FinanceEthereum Gold
幣安難安,接連遭遇彭博社、路透社發文指控。近日據彭博社報道,美國證券交易委員會對加密貨幣交易所幣安的原生代幣BNB發起了一項調查.
1900/1/1 0:00:00Avalanche雪崩協議致力于集成市場領先的智能合約基礎設施,為日益壯大的開發者群體提供更有力的支持.
1900/1/1 0:00:00核心觀點 1.1 什么是Web3社交Web3社交賽道,可以說是所有具備與社交相關的Web3產品總稱,是一個很寬泛、但比較容易理解的概念.
1900/1/1 0:00:00新華社貴陽5月26日電(記者潘德鑫)“適度超前部署建設新型基礎設施,統籌優化全國數據市場體系布局”“全面深化大中小企業數字化改造升級.
1900/1/1 0:00:00近年來,數字技術不斷發展迭代,出現了劃時代的區塊鏈技術。區塊鏈技術獨有的去中心化、公開透明、不可篡改等特點,使得它極為適合應用在版權保護等出版領域.
1900/1/1 0:00:00北京時間2022年5月27日凌晨,X to Earn(X2E)的頭部項目StepN官方發布通告,宣布因GPS數據不符合中國大陸監管等原因,將于7月15日停止對中國大陸地區用戶的服務.
1900/1/1 0:00:00